Javascript 在无名对象或数组上实现handlebar.js循环

Javascript 在无名对象或数组上实现handlebar.js循环,javascript,handlebars.js,Javascript,Handlebars.js,所有handlebar示例都使用数组或对象名实现循环,但我的json数组没有任何名称 我的数据类似于: [ {"$id":"1","SiteItemID":1,"Title":"Title 1","CreateDate":"2014-06-19T14:12:22.157"}, {"$id":"2","SiteItemID":2,"Title":"Title 2","CreateDate":"2014-06-19T14:12:22.157"}, {"$id":"2","Si

所有
handlebar
示例都使用数组或对象名实现循环,但我的json数组没有任何名称

我的数据类似于:

[
    {"$id":"1","SiteItemID":1,"Title":"Title 1","CreateDate":"2014-06-19T14:12:22.157"},
    {"$id":"2","SiteItemID":2,"Title":"Title 2","CreateDate":"2014-06-19T14:12:22.157"},
    {"$id":"2","SiteItemID":3,"Title":"Title 3","CreateDate":"2014-06-19T14:12:22.157"},
]
{{#each object}}
<tr data-id="{{this.SiteItemID}}">
    <td class="title col-xs-8">
        {{this.Title}}
    </td>
    <td class="date text-right col-xs-2">
        {{this.CreateDate}}
    </td>
</tr>
{{else}}
No Content
{{/each}}
我想在表行中使用它们,我的html类似于:

[
    {"$id":"1","SiteItemID":1,"Title":"Title 1","CreateDate":"2014-06-19T14:12:22.157"},
    {"$id":"2","SiteItemID":2,"Title":"Title 2","CreateDate":"2014-06-19T14:12:22.157"},
    {"$id":"2","SiteItemID":3,"Title":"Title 3","CreateDate":"2014-06-19T14:12:22.157"},
]
{{#each object}}
<tr data-id="{{this.SiteItemID}}">
    <td class="title col-xs-8">
        {{this.Title}}
    </td>
    <td class="date text-right col-xs-2">
        {{this.CreateDate}}
    </td>
</tr>
{{else}}
No Content
{{/each}}
我尝试了
{{{each object}}
{{{each array}}
,但这两种方法都会导致“无内容”

我做错什么了吗?

你需要使用{{{{each[]}}

{{#each[]}
{{this.Title}}
{{this.CreateDate}}
{{else}
没有内容
{{/每个}}
这是我的小提琴